1. Fry one pound of bacon in a skillet, then set aside on a paper towel to drain. Crumble when cooled.
2. In a small bowl, combine all your ingredients except the ground beef and mix together well.
3. Then add those ingredients to a larger bowl along with your ground beef. Mix until just combined. You don’t want to overwork the ground beef. (The best way is to use your hands!)
4. Grab a handful and form into a ball. Then pat down to shape each into patties. To make them cook more evenly form the patty leaving a small hole in the center. As they cook, the hole will close up.

1.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ees. Cook the ground beef in a skillet over medium heat until browned. Season with salt.
2. In a large bowl, combine the cooked ground beef, cream cheese, taco seasoning and one bell pepper diced.
3. Slice the remaining bell peppers in half from stem to end. Add filling to each of the bell pepper halves. Place the stuffed peppers on a parchment or foil lined baking tray or dish. Sprinkle cheese over each stuffed pepper.
4. Bake at 350 degrees for 15 minutes or until cheese is melted. Garnish with sour cream and cilantro.
